eTwinning Project: East or West Home is Best

This year's eTwinning project is about places: where we are from, places we have visited and places we would like to visit.




Our first activity will be to log in (as your teacher for your username and password) and introduce yourselves in this Padlet. You can use videos, photographs, text, etc.
